UofR International Studies Ranks Tops
The University of Richmond takes international studies and programs so seriously that Newsweek ranks the school at the top of the charts. UofR attracts students from all over the world with its diverse, rich and internationally-friendly programs and coursework. Faculty is also encouraged to participate in international studies to help enhance their own curricula as well as foster close relationships with students of other cultures.
From the Times-Dispatch article:
More than half of the 3,000-student university’s undergraduates study abroad. And the university has more than 200 international students on campus, representing more than 70 countries.
This comes on the heels of a $9 million gift announced yesterday from Carole Weinstein to construct an international center on campus.
The building will be named the Carole Weinstein International Center in honor of the donor’s generous support of the university’s international education programs, which spans two decades. The facility will serve as a central location for coordinating Richmond’s comprehensive approach to the internationalization of its educational programs and campus life.
